17-year-old girl reported missing from Gloucester Township

GLOUCESTER TOWNSHIP, N.J. — Police are searching for Hannah Breitweiser, a 17-year-old girl reported missing from the Sicklerville section of Gloucester Township on Thursday.

Breitweiser is described as 5 feet 1 inch tall, weighing 80 pounds, with hazel eyes and brown hair. She was last seen wearing a North Face jacket, black sweatpants, and carrying a Vera Bradley bag, according to authorities.

Investigators believe she may be in the Camden City area, possibly in the Whitman Park neighborhood.

The Gloucester Township Police Department has not provided additional details at this time, and the investigation remains ongoing.

Anyone with information on Breitweiser’s whereabouts is urged to contact Gloucester Township Police immediately.
